source: other-projects/diy-streetview-pano-capture/trunk/Client/res/layout/activity_main.xml@ 26882

Last change on this file since 26882 was 26882, checked in by davidb, 11 years ago

Joshua Hollands software for operation with the diy camera built for Smoke and Mirrors 2012

File size: 4.2 KB
Line 
1<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
2 xmlns:tools="http://schemas.android.com/tools"
3 android:id="@+id/parent"
4 android:layout_width="match_parent"
5 android:layout_height="match_parent"
6 android:scrollbars="vertical"
7 android:visibility="visible" >
8
9 <TextView
10 android:id="@+id/connectedto"
11 android:layout_width="wrap_content"
12 android:layout_height="wrap_content"
13 android:layout_alignParentLeft="true"
14 android:layout_toLeftOf="@+id/btnDisconnect"
15 android:text="@string/not_connected"
16 android:textSize="25sp"
17 android:visibility="visible" />
18
19 <Button
20 android:id="@+id/btnConnect"
21 android:layout_width="wrap_content"
22 android:layout_height="wrap_content"
23 android:layout_alignParentRight="true"
24 android:layout_below="@+id/connectedto"
25 android:text="@string/connect_button" />
26
27 <EditText
28 android:id="@+id/serverURI"
29 android:layout_width="wrap_content"
30 android:layout_height="wrap_content"
31 android:layout_alignBottom="@+id/btnConnect"
32 android:layout_alignParentLeft="true"
33 android:layout_alignTop="@+id/btnConnect"
34 android:layout_toLeftOf="@+id/btnConnect"
35 android:ems="10"
36 android:focusableInTouchMode="false"
37 android:inputType="textUri"
38 android:minLines="1" />
39
40 <TextView
41 android:id="@+id/camerasDetected"
42 android:layout_width="wrap_content"
43 android:layout_height="wrap_content"
44 android:layout_below="@id/connectedto"
45 android:layout_marginTop="22dp"
46 android:text="@string/noCameras"
47 android:textAppearance="?android:attr/textAppearanceLarge"
48 android:textSize="20sp"
49 android:visibility="invisible" />
50
51 <Button
52 android:id="@+id/btnDetectCameras"
53 android:layout_width="wrap_content"
54 android:layout_height="wrap_content"
55 android:layout_alignBaseline="@+id/camerasDetected"
56 android:layout_alignBottom="@+id/camerasDetected"
57 android:layout_marginLeft="22dp"
58 android:layout_toRightOf="@+id/camerasDetected"
59 android:text="@string/detectCams"
60 android:visibility="invisible" />
61
62 <Button
63 android:id="@+id/btnDisconnect"
64 android:layout_width="wrap_content"
65 android:layout_height="wrap_content"
66 android:layout_alignParentRight="true"
67 android:layout_alignParentTop="true"
68 android:text="@string/disconnect"
69 android:visibility="invisible" />
70
71 <Button
72 android:id="@+id/btnCapture"
73 android:layout_width="wrap_content"
74 android:layout_height="wrap_content"
75 android:layout_below="@+id/btnDetectCameras"
76 android:layout_centerHorizontal="true"
77 android:layout_centerInParent="true"
78 android:layout_marginTop="23dp"
79 android:text="@string/capture"
80 android:textSize="40sp"
81 android:textStyle="bold"
82 android:visibility="gone" />
83
84 <Button
85 android:id="@+id/btnShutdown"
86 android:layout_width="wrap_content"
87 android:layout_height="wrap_content"
88 android:layout_alignParentBottom="true"
89 android:layout_alignParentRight="true"
90 android:text="@string/shutdown"
91 android:visibility="gone" />
92
93 <ImageView
94 android:id="@+id/Montage"
95 android:layout_width="wrap_content"
96 android:layout_height="wrap_content"
97 android:layout_above="@+id/btnShutdown"
98 android:layout_alignParentBottom="true"
99 android:layout_alignParentLeft="true"
100 android:layout_alignParentRight="true"
101 android:layout_below="@+id/captured"
102 android:baselineAlignBottom="true"
103 android:contentDescription="@string/montageDesc"
104 android:minHeight="150px"
105 android:minWidth="150px"
106 android:visibility="gone" />
107
108 <TextView
109 android:id="@+id/captured"
110 android:layout_width="wrap_content"
111 android:layout_height="wrap_content"
112 android:layout_alignLeft="@id/btnCapture"
113 android:layout_alignRight="@+id/btnCapture"
114 android:layout_below="@+id/btnCapture"
115 android:visibility="gone" />
116
117</RelativeLayout>
Note: See TracBrowser for help on using the repository browser.